Perform a Soft Reset

Performing a soft reset on your LG Velvet can effectively address various software-related issues and temporary glitches that may be hindering its performance. This simple yet powerful troubleshooting step can help restore the device to a stable state without affecting your personal data or settings. Here's how you can perform a soft reset on your LG Velvet:

  1. Unlock the Device: If your LG Velvet is locked, unlock it to access the home screen or any active app.

  2. Press and Hold the Power Button: Locate the power button, which is typically situated on the right side of the device. Press and hold the power button until the power options menu appears on the screen.

  3. Select "Restart": From the power options menu, tap on the "Restart" or "Reboot" option. This initiates the soft reset process, allowing the device to shut down and restart in a controlled manner.

  4. Wait for the Restart: Once you've selected the restart option, patiently wait for your LG Velvet to power down and then boot up again. During this process, the device undergoes a clean reboot, which can help resolve minor software hiccups and improve overall performance.

Use the Hardware Buttons to Force Restart

When encountering persistent software issues or unresponsive behavior on your LG Velvet, utilizing the hardware buttons to force restart the device can serve as a powerful troubleshooting technique. This method allows you to initiate a controlled shutdown and subsequent reboot, potentially resolving underlying software glitches and restoring the device to a functional state.

To perform a force restart using the hardware buttons on your LG Velvet, follow these steps:

  1. Locate the Power and Volume Buttons: Familiarize yourself with the location of the power button and the volume buttons on your LG Velvet. The power button is typically situated on the right side of the device, while the volume buttons are positioned on the left side.

  2. Simultaneously Press and Hold the Buttons: Press and hold the power button and the volume down button simultaneously. Maintain this hold for approximately 10-15 seconds, or until you observe the device's screen turning off and the restart process initiating.

  3. Wait for the Device to Reboot: After releasing the buttons, allow your LG Velvet to power down completely. Subsequently, the device will automatically begin the reboot process, signified by the appearance of the LG logo on the screen.

By executing a force restart through the hardware buttons, you can effectively interrupt any ongoing software malfunctions or unresponsive states that may be impeding the device's performance. This method essentially provides a manual intervention to initiate a clean reboot, potentially resolving transient software issues without affecting your personal data or settings.

Perform a Factory Reset

Performing a factory reset on your LG Velvet is a powerful yet decisive troubleshooting step that can effectively address persistent software issues and restore the device to its original state. It involves erasing all user data, settings, and installed apps, essentially reverting the device to its factory-fresh condition. While this process can resolve complex software anomalies and performance issues, it's crucial to exercise caution, as it permanently deletes personal data from the device.

Here's a comprehensive guide on how to perform a factory reset on your LG Velvet:

  1. Backup Your Data: Before initiating a factory reset, it's essential to back up any important data, such as photos, videos, contacts, and documents, to ensure they are safely preserved. You can utilize cloud storage services, transfer data to a computer, or use external storage devices to safeguard your valuable information.

  2. Access the Settings Menu: Navigate to the Settings app on your LG Velvet. From the settings menu, locate the "System" or "General" tab, which houses the device's reset options. Select "Reset" or "Backup & Reset" to proceed to the reset settings.

  3. Initiate the Factory Reset: Within the reset settings, you'll find the option to perform a factory data reset. This may be labeled as "Factory data reset," "Erase all data," or a similar designation. Upon selecting this option, the device will prompt you to confirm the reset, emphasizing the irreversible nature of the process.

  4. Confirm the Reset: To proceed with the factory reset, you'll be required to confirm your decision. This typically involves entering your device's security credentials, such as a PIN, pattern, or password, to authenticate the reset request. Once confirmed, the factory reset process will commence.

  5. Wait for the Reset to Complete: The factory reset process may take several minutes to complete, during which the device will erase all user data, reset settings to their default state, and remove installed apps. It's important to allow the device ample time to execute the reset thoroughly.

  6. Set Up the Device Anew: Once the factory reset is finalized, your LG Velvet will reboot into a clean state, akin to its initial setup. You'll be guided through the device configuration process, including language selection, Wi-Fi setup, and Google account authentication.
